Output 16b3310ca59d1920bf73f65917eab956c3c853d9d8b4e30f1d8356128585d71e:0

value
40433803
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c33681b2aec622663afb99e5539759b721a8a2e OP_EQUALVERIFY OP_CHECKSIG
address
1DnKBevpSFKU666U7zpRPUxSf3HoA158uH
transaction
16b3310ca59d1920bf73f65917eab956c3c853d9d8b4e30f1d8356128585d71e
confirmations
414120
spent
true